CVE-2023-48194
CRITICALCVSS 9.8/10EPSS 0.82%
Last modified
CVE-2023-48194 is a critical-severity vulnerability rated 9.8/10 on the CVSS scale. Vulnerability in Tenda AC8v4 .V16.03.34.09 due to sscanf and the last digit of s8 being overwritten with \x0. After executing set_client_qos, control over the gp register can be obtained.. EPSS estimates a 0.82%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
